aircraft Airbus A310 Airworthiness Directives; Airbus Airplanes

Unsafe Condition

The potential of ignition sources inside fuel tanks, which, in combination with flammable fuel vapors caused by latent failures, alterations, repairs, or maintenance actions, could result in fuel tank explosions and consequent loss of the airplane.

Required Actions

Revise the maintenance program or inspection program to incorporate revised fuel maintenance and inspection tasks as specified in Airbus A310 ALS Part 5.

Compliance Time

Within 12 months of the effective date (September 14, 2016).

Affected Aircraft

All Airbus Model A310 series airplanes.
